Transaction 51ece18c1f3c4fa3eaf459a1493998d763e73cd4dcfdf7e98a5ed7de89f6c24b

3 Input
1 Outputs
  • 51ece18c1f3c4fa3eaf459a1493998d763e73cd4dcfdf7e98a5ed7de89f6c24b:0
  • value  12771903
    address  3FyX4EykoKCCiBfhtHfvEBcLsB7kxc8CFN